Newer pyobject uses some local class FunctionInfo to export functions, and the pygi brain module doesn't handle it. So there's tons of no-member warnings, when running against virt-manager for example. I posted a patch to the upstream tracker that fixes this, please consider pulling it into fedora 20: https://bitbucket.org/logilab/astroid/issue/22/patch-brain-pygi-fix-function-inspection
